Fuel Injector problems of the 1997 Dodge Intrepid

Two problems related to fuel injector have been reported for the 1997 Dodge Intrepid. The most recently reported issues are listed below.

1 Fuel Injector problem

Failure Date: 12/04/2001

Nhtsa# 98 v 184 000/manufacturer's recall 790 concerning fuel leakage dealer layton hills Dodge; layton, ut; phone# 801/546-2456 unable to honor recall because no parts were available.

2 Fuel Injector problem

Failure Date: 05/10/2001

Recall 98 v 184 000/fuel leakage; repairs made at hickley Dodge, salt lake, ut, phone # 994-4400. Problem with fuel rail leakages on may 16, 2001. Dealer notified, and waiting on pick up from the dealer. During recall repairs, dealer informed consumer of three bad injectors, while driving vehicle home consumer experienced a massive fuel leak, took back to dealer who stated that a bolt that holds down the injector was bad, they tried to get it off with an easy out and they broke it off, consumer took vehicle to another shop where they removed it and installed a new bolt.
